What Factors Do Buyers Consider for Coffee Bean Sorters?

When considering the acquisition of coffee bean sorters, buyers must take into account several crucial factors that influence both the quality of sorting and the overall efficiency of the operation. Understanding these factors can significantly enhance productivity and yield in coffee processing.

One of the primary factors to consider is the sorting technology employed by the coffee beans color sorter. Advanced technologies such as optical sorting, machine learning algorithms, and high-resolution cameras have revolutionized the sorting process. According to a study by ResearchAndMarkets, the global market for optical sorting machines, which includes coffee beans color sorters, was valued at approximately $1.61 billion in 2020 and is expected to grow at a CAGR of 10.2% from 2021 to 2026. This growth is primarily driven by the heightened demand for food quality and safety, which has become a significant concern for coffee processors.

Another critical factor is the capacity and throughput of the coffee bean sorter. Buyers should assess whether the machine can handle their production volume effectively. For instance, a sorter capable of processing up to 2,000 kg of coffee beans per hour can be a substantial investment for mid-sized coffee producers. According to a report by Mordor Intelligence, companies focusing on high-capacity sorters are increasingly gaining market share, with the demand for high-efficiency machines growing due to rising production needs.

The precision of sorting is yet another key criterion. The ability to detect defects, color variations, and foreign materials is vital for maintaining high-quality standards. A study by the Journal of Food Science indicated that the accuracy of sorting machines directly correlates with the reduced percentage of defective products. Machines that can ensure an accuracy level of 99% or higher in sorting can significantly uplift a brand's reputation in quality-sensitive markets.

Operational costs are also a significant consideration for buyers of coffee bean sorters. The initial investment, maintenance expenses, and energy consumption can impact the total cost of ownership. According to a 2021 industry report by MarketsandMarkets, energy-efficient sorting machines can reduce operational costs by up to 30%, making them a more appealing option for long-term investment.

Moreover, user-friendliness and ease of maintenance are crucial for ensuring that operators can use the coffee bean color sorter efficiently. Machines that offer intuitive interfaces, remote monitoring capabilities, and easy access for maintenance can help minimize downtime. An article from Food Processing Technology emphasizes the increasing need for machines that not only perform their tasks but also provide convenience for operators.

The reputation and support services of the manufacturer also play a vital role in the decision-making process. Buyers prefer manufacturers that offer robust customer support, training programs, and readily available spare parts. A survey conducted by the Specialty Coffee Association highlighted that 70% of coffee producers consider after-sales support as a significant factor when choosing sorting equipment.

Finally, sustainability practices have become an essential factor for buyers in recent years. Eco-friendly machines that consume less energy and have a reduced environmental footprint are increasingly sought after in the coffee industry. As noted in a report by the Global Coffee Forum, producers are more inclined to invest in technologies that align with their sustainability goals, improving their brand image and appeal to eco-conscious consumers.

In conclusion, buyers of coffee bean sorters must consider factors such as sorting technology, capacity, precision, operational costs, user-friendliness, manufacturer reputation, and sustainability practices. By weighing these aspects, coffee producers can make informed decisions that enhance their operations and product quality.
